Lots of Good Economic Data

Business inventories rose 0.4% in March. Automobile supply posted its biggest increase since 2013 up 2.3%. Inventories are a key component of gross domestic product. (Reuters)

Producer prices rose in April by 0.2% as energy prices increased. In the last 12 months the PPI is unchanged. Inflation continues to be restrained by the lingering effects of the dollar's surge and oil price plunge. Last month, energy prices increased 0.2%, wholesale food prices fell 0.3% and chicken eggs tumbled 34%. (Reuters)

Retail sales in April recorded their biggest increase in a year as sales jumped 1.3%. Excluding automobiles, gasoline, building materials and food services, retail sales jumped 0.9%.(Reuters)

Costco and Wal-mart have them and now so will Amazon.  The internet retail giant is rolling out private label food brands soon. The private label names will be Happy Belly, Wickedly Prime, and Mama Bear.  They will be put on items like nuts, spices, tea, coffee, baby food, and vitamins. (WSJ)
